"The Great Brain Robbery"
In case you missed it, 60 Minutes on CBS aired an excellent report on the threat faced by American Corporations from cyber-attacks.
In the report titled “The Great Brain Robbery” which aired on 60 Minutes on Jan. 17, 2016, correspondent Lesley Stahl wasted no time in identifying the primary offender.
“If spying is the world’s second oldest profession, the government of China has given it a new, modern-day twist, enlisting an army of spies not to steal military secrets but the trade secrets and intellectual property of American companies. It’s being called ‘the great brain robbery of America.’
In the report Stahl spoke with John Carlin, the assistant attorney general for National Security. Speaking about the Chinese government Carlin told Stahl, “They’re targeting our private companies. And it’s not a fair fight. A private company can’t compete against the resources of the second largest economy in the world.
